patch 8.1.0265: the getcmdline() function is way too big commit https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/0ee81cb63876e6ec1b2a6e0125295b43f1c63c7d Author: Bram Moolenaar <Bram@vim.org> Date: Fri Aug 10 22:07:32 2018 +0200 patch 8.1.0265: the getcmdline() function is way too big Problem: The getcmdline() function is way too big. Solution: Factor out the incremental search highlighting.
